Variant summary

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4

The NM_002372.4(MAN2A1):c.1160C>G(p.Pro387Arg) variant causes a missense change. The variant allele was found at a frequency of 0.00000248 in 1,613,768 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
MAN2A1 (HGNC:6824): (mannosidase alpha class 2A member 1) This gene encodes a glycosyl hydrolase that localizes to the Golgi and catalyzes the final hydrolytic step in the asparagine-linked oligosaccharide (N-glycan) maturation pathway. Mutations in the mouse homolog of this gene have been shown to cause a systemic autoimmune disease similar to human systemic lupus erythematosus. [provided by RefSeq, Dec 2013]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sOct 05, 2021The c.1160C>G (p.P387R) alteration is located in exon 7 (coding exon 7) of the MAN2A1 gene. This alteration results from a C to G substitution at nucleotide position 1160, causing the proline (P) at amino acid position 387 to be replaced by an arginine (R).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
